WebMedical billing is often a complicated and time-consuming process. An intermediary clearinghouse service provider helps to streamline that process by checking claims for errors, storing detailed information on each claim, and enabling electronic funds transfer (EFT) payments. http://hpcbilling.com/medical-billing-work/ jim allison and padmanee sharma

WebBilling the patient After receiving the Explanation of Benefits (EOB) from the insurance company, the healthcare provider bills the patient for any remaining balance not covered by insurance. The remaining balance may include co-payments, deductibles, or other out-of-pocket expenses.

Healthcare reimbursement describes the payment that your hospital, healthcare provider, diagnostic facility, or other healthcare providers receive for giving you a medical service. Often, your health insurer or a government payer covers the cost of all or part of your healthcare.
